// Anope IRC Services <https://www.anope.org/>
//
// Copyright (C) 2003-2026 Anope Contributors
//
// Anope is free software. You can use, modify, and/or distribute it under the
// terms of version 2 of the GNU General Public License. See docs/LICENSE.txt
// for the complete terms of this license and docs/AUTHORS.txt for a list of
// contributors.
//
// Based on the original code of Epona by Lara
// Based on the original code of Services by Andy Church
//
// SPDX-License-Identifier: GPL-2.0-only
#include "module.h"
class CommandNSSet final
: public Command
{
public:
CommandNSSet(Module *creator) : Command(creator, "nickserv/set", 1, 3)
{
this->SetDesc(_("Set nickname options and information"));
this->SetSyntax(_("\037option\037 \037parameters\037"));
}
void Execute(CommandSource &source, const std::vector<Anope::string> &params) override
{
this->OnSyntaxError(source, "");
}
bool OnHelp(CommandSource &source, const Anope::string &subcommand) override
{
this->SendSyntax(source);
source.Reply(" ");
source.Reply(_("Sets various nickname options. \037option\037 can be one of:"));
Anope::string this_name = source.command;
bool hide_privileged_commands = Config->GetBlock("options").Get<bool>("hideprivilegedcommands"),
hide_registered_commands = Config->GetBlock("options").Get<bool>("hideregisteredcommands");
HelpWrapper help;
for (const auto &[c_name, info] : source.service->commands)
{
if (c_name.find_ci(this_name + " ") == 0)
{
if (info.hide)
continue;
ServiceReference<Command> c("Command", info.name);
// XXX dup
if (!c)
continue;
else if (hide_registered_commands && !c->AllowUnregistered() && !source.GetAccount())
continue;
else if (hide_privileged_commands && !info.permission.empty() && !source.HasCommand(info.permission))
continue;
source.command = c_name;
c->OnServHelp(source, help);
}
}
help.SendTo(source);
source.Reply(_("Type \002%s\033\037option\037\002 for more information on a specific option."),
source.service->GetQueryCommand("generic/help", this_name).c_str());
return true;
}
};
class CommandNSSASet final
: public Command
{
public:
CommandNSSASet(Module *creator) : Command(creator, "nickserv/saset", 2, 4)
{
this->SetDesc(_("Set SET-options on another nickname"));
this->SetSyntax(_("\037option\037 \037nickname\037 \037parameters\037"));
}
void Execute(CommandSource &source, const std::vector<Anope::string> &params) override
{
this->OnSyntaxError(source, "");
}
bool OnHelp(CommandSource &source, const Anope::string &subcommand) override
{
this->SendSyntax(source);
source.Reply(" ");
source.Reply(_("Sets various nickname options. \037option\037 can be one of:"));
HelpWrapper help;
Anope::string this_name = source.command;
for (const auto &[c_name, info] : source.service->commands)
{
if (c_name.find_ci(this_name + " ") == 0)
{
ServiceReference<Command> command("Command", info.name);
if (command)
{
source.command = c_name;
command->OnServHelp(source, help);
}
}
}
help.SendTo(source);
source.Reply(_(
"Type \002%s\033\037option\037\002 for more information "
"on a specific option. The options will be set on the given "
"\037nickname\037."
),
source.service->GetQueryCommand("generic/help", this_name).c_str());
return true;
}
};
class CommandNSSetPassword final
: public Command
{
public:
CommandNSSetPassword(Module *creator) : Command(creator, "nickserv/set/password", 1)
{
this->SetDesc(_("Set your nickname password"));
this->SetSyntax(_("\037new-password\037"));
}
void Execute(CommandSource &source, const std::vector<Anope::string> &params) override
{
if (Anope::ReadOnly)
{
source.Reply(READ_ONLY_MODE);
return;
}
const Anope::string &param = params[0];
NickCore *nc = source.nc;
EventReturn MOD_RESULT;
FOREACH_RESULT(OnPasswordValidate, MOD_RESULT, (source, nc, param));
if (MOD_RESULT == EVENT_STOP)
return;
if (!Anope::Encrypt(param, nc->pass))
{
source.Reply(TRY_AGAIN_LATER, source.command.nobreak().c_str());
return;
}
Log(LOG_COMMAND, source, this) << "to change their password";
source.Reply(_("Password for \002%s\002 changed."), source.nc->display.c_str());
}
bool OnHelp(CommandSource &source, const Anope::string &) override
{
this->SendSyntax(source);
source.Reply(" ");
source.Reply(_("Changes the password used to identify you as the nick's owner."));
return true;
}
};
class CommandNSSASetPassword final
: public Command
{
public:
CommandNSSASetPassword(Module *creator) : Command(creator, "nickserv/saset/password", 2, 2)
{
this->SetDesc(_("Set the nickname password"));
this->SetSyntax(_("\037nickname\037 \037new-password\037"));
}
void Execute(CommandSource &source, const std::vector<Anope::string> &params) override
{
if (Anope::ReadOnly)
{
source.Reply(READ_ONLY_MODE);
return;
}
const NickAlias *setter_na = NickAlias::Find(params[0]);
if (setter_na == NULL)
{
source.Reply(NICK_X_NOT_REGISTERED, params[0].c_str());
return;
}
const Anope::string &param = params[1];
NickCore *nc = setter_na->nc;
if (Config->GetModule("nickserv").Get<bool>("secureadmins", "yes") && source.nc != nc && nc->IsServicesOper())
{
source.Reply(_("You may not change the password of other Services Operators."));
return;
}
EventReturn MOD_RESULT;
FOREACH_RESULT(OnPasswordValidate, MOD_RESULT, (source, nc, param));
if (MOD_RESULT == EVENT_STOP)
return;
if (!Anope::Encrypt(param, nc->pass))
{
source.Reply(TRY_AGAIN_LATER, source.command.nobreak().c_str());
return;
}
Log(LOG_ADMIN, source, this) << "to change the password of " << nc->display;
source.Reply(_("Password for \002%s\002 changed."), nc->display.c_str());
}
bool OnHelp(CommandSource &source, const Anope::string &) override
{
this->SendSyntax(source);
source.Reply(" ");
source.Reply(_("Changes the password used to identify as the nick's owner."));
return true;
}
};
class CommandNSSASetNoexpire final
: public Command
{
public:
CommandNSSASetNoexpire(Module *creator) : Command(creator, "nickserv/saset/noexpire", 1, 2)
{
this->SetDesc(_("Prevent the nickname from expiring"));
this->SetSyntax(_("\037nickname\037 {ON | OFF}"));
}
void Execute(CommandSource &source, const std::vector<Anope::string> &params) override
{
if (Anope::ReadOnly)
{
source.Reply(READ_ONLY_MODE);
return;
}
NickAlias *na = NickAlias::Find(params[0]);
if (na == NULL)
{
source.Reply(NICK_X_NOT_REGISTERED, params[0].c_str());
return;
}
Anope::string param = params.size() > 1 ? params[1] : "";
if (param.equals_ci("ON"))
{
Log(LOG_ADMIN, source, this) << "to enable noexpire for " << na->nick << " (" << na->nc->display << ")";
na->Extend<bool>("NS_NO_EXPIRE");
source.Reply(_("Nick %s \002will not\002 expire."), na->nick.c_str());
}
else if (param.equals_ci("OFF"))
{
Log(LOG_ADMIN, source, this) << "to disable noexpire for " << na->nick << " (" << na->nc->display << ")";
na->Shrink<bool>("NS_NO_EXPIRE");
source.Reply(_("Nick %s \002will\002 expire."), na->nick.c_str());
}
else
this->OnSyntaxError(source, "NOEXPIRE");
}
bool OnHelp(CommandSource &source, const Anope::string &) override
{
this->SendSyntax(source);
source.Reply(" ");
source.Reply(_(
"Sets whether the given nickname will expire. Setting this "
"to \002ON\002 prevents the nickname from expiring."
));
return true;
}
};
class NSSet final
: public Module
{
CommandNSSet commandnsset;
CommandNSSASet commandnssaset;
CommandNSSetPassword commandnssetpassword;
CommandNSSASetPassword commandnssasetpassword;
CommandNSSASetNoexpire commandnssasetnoexpire;
SerializableExtensibleItem<bool> noexpire;
public:
NSSet(const Anope::string &modname, const Anope::string &creator) : Module(modname, creator, VENDOR),
commandnsset(this), commandnssaset(this),
commandnssetpassword(this), commandnssasetpassword(this),
commandnssasetnoexpire(this),
noexpire(this, "NS_NO_EXPIRE")
{
}
void OnPreNickExpire(NickAlias *na, bool &expire) override
{
if (noexpire.HasExt(na))
expire = false;
}
void OnNickInfo(CommandSource &source, NickAlias *na, InfoFormatter &info, bool show_hidden) override
{
if (!show_hidden)
return;
if (noexpire.HasExt(na))
info.AddOption(_("No expiry"));
}
};
MODULE_INIT(NSSet)
